[background technique]
Known, thickened-oil pump is to obtain oil well Crude Oil to be raised to the tool on ground by underground, mainly by sucker rod, dynamic Valve " piston ", quiet valve, oil pipe and oil recovery horse head are constituted, and wherein the sucker rod lower end in oil pipe connects dynamic valve, move valve In be equipped with through-hole, entered by exercising crude oil on the through-hole lower end necking down hole of the stifled dynamic valve of ball sealing in through-hole or ball by necking down hole logical Hole simultaneously reaches dynamic valve top;It is equipped with hole in the middle part of quiet valve in oil pipe, is blocked up described in hole or the unlatching of quiet valve as another ball sealing Hole;It drives sucker rod to move back and forth valve in oil pipe by horse head when operation, further makes in the oil pipe of quiet valve top Crude oil is constantly assembled simultaneously, the final crude oil lifting obtained in oil pipe;Detailed process is: when dynamic valve uplink, quiet valve is by oil The pressure effect of the dynamic above oil pipe of valve in pipe, ball just block the through-hole of dynamic valve, described in another ball uplink opening of quiet valve Hole, crude oil enter the shoe cream room formed between dynamic valve and quiet valve;In the decline of dynamic valve, at this moment another ball sealing of quiet valve The hole is blocked up, ball uplink leaves the necking down hole of mouth under dynamic valve through-hole, and at this moment the crude oil in shoe cream room is expelled to dynamic valve top, Dynamic valve constantly pumps, and the ball of dynamic valve constantly replaces with another ball of quiet valve to be closed and open, former in well It is oily constantly to enter oil pipe, thus on be advanced into oil pipe, finally reach ground.
Existing thickened-oil pump ball-type move valve and quiet valve there are ball self weight it is smaller cannot preferable plugging hole, sand or its Its object will also result in the poorly sealed of hole, lack self-purification capacity, and the ball of quiet valve is often touched during dynamic valve downlink, It is easy the decline for making deformation of ball further result in tightness.

Due to the adoption of the technical scheme as described above, the invention has the following beneficial effects:
The dynamic valve structure of thickened-oil pump of the present invention is formed by moving two inclined hole A being arranged in valve pipe and vertical hole " Y " font hole may insure that crude oil smoothly enters dynamic valve pipe top, especially with closure cover in necking down bar and thin The travelling of bar outer rim, enable crude oil smoothly pass over " Y " font hole, thin bar outer wall and block set inner hole between flowing into Enter valve pipe top;The present invention also substitutes the ball of original quiet valve by using plugging block, increases plugging block self weight significantly Add, forms a plurality of line with oil pipe by the raised item B of plugging block outer wall surrounding and contact, the sliding for further obtaining plugging block is suitable Freely, hole is stood at the middle part and in plugging block and " people " the font hole of two inclined hole B formation may insure that valve is moved in the unobstructed entrance of crude oil Pipe lower part;Self-cleaning to inserted link is formed in the process that pulls and pushes of the inserted link of plugging block lower part each time and quiet valve fuel feed hole;And it moves Valve pipe and being slidably matched for closure set can also make the outer surface of necking down bar obtain automatically cleaning;Sealing effect of the present invention is preferable, and zero Component is whole design, is hardly damaged, and service life is increased considerably.

The dynamic valve structure for implementing thickened-oil pump of the present invention, in conjunction with the structure that attached drawing 1~8 provides, in use, on well When horse head drives sucker rod 14 and dynamic 11 uplink of valve pipe, blocks set 2 and be close to dynamic 11 upper end of valve pipe and 8 lower end shape of necking down bar At big step 10 on, two inclined hole A9 of dynamic valve pipe 11 are blocked by blocking set 2, at this moment move 11 lower part of valve pipe and quiet valve 23 Between interval make shoe cream room 16 form negative pressure, at this moment effect uplink of the plugging block 17 by negative pressure, so that inserted link 20 in other words The fuel feed hole 22 of quiet 23 central panel 25 of valve is left, while crude oil is assembled by fuel feed hole 22 into shoe cream room 16;In dynamic valve pipe After 11 uplink " also calling stroke " reaches predetermined altitude, valve is moved to 11 and starts downlink " being also down stroke ", at this moment plugging block 17 inserted link 20 closes the fuel feed hole 22 of quiet 23 central panel 25 of valve, while in shoe cream room 16 in the case where pressure increase, The tops that set 2 goes upward to thin bar 5 are blocked, by the position-limiting action of raised item A6 protrusion 4, rest on the top of thin bar 5, and oil storage The interval between vertical hole 13, two inclined hole A9 and closure set 2 and thin bar 5 of the crude oil by moving valve pipe 11 in chamber 16 goes upward to dynamic Small stair 7 is formed between 5 lower end of 8 upper end of necking down bar and thin bar at the top of valve pipe 11, move valve pipe 11 constantly up and down reciprocatingly The inserted link 20 of movement, plugging block 17 is closed and is opened with fuel feed hole 22 and dynamic valve pipe 11 with continuous replace of set 2 is blocked, former in well Oily dynamic 11 top of valve pipe for constantly entering oil pipe 24, so that uplink finally reaches ground.
